£78m offer for home shopping channels

Home shopping channels Ideal World and Create and Craft were yesterday poised for a £78 million takeover by a major shareholder in clothing brand Jack Wills.

Ideal Shopping Direct's management is working with private equity firm Inflexion on the proposed buy-out, which has been backed by independent members of the company's board.

The offer price of 220p-a-share is a 46 per cent jump on July's level, when a number of takeover approaches prompted the company to start a strategic review.

The proposed takeover is backed by founders Paul Wright and Val Kaye, who own 36 per cent of the company, and other shareholders who own a further 31 per cent. Under the terms of the deal, the existing management team will be retained, and will hold a 23 per cent stake in the company.
